Money & Currency

Get a travel card →
💵
Local currency

Albanian Lek, ALL

🏦
Where to exchange

You can exchange currency at banks, currency exchange offices (known as 'kamata') or use ATMs. Be aware that airport and tourist bureaux often have poor exchange rates.

💳
Cards & contactless

Credit cards are widely accepted in Korce, especially in tourist areas and larger shops. Mobile payments like contactless and online banking are becoming more common, but not all small businesses accept them.

🪙
Tipping etiquette

Tipping is not expected but rounding up the bill or leaving 5-10 lek is considered polite for good service.

Getting Around

🚕
Local City Taxi (from bus station or anywhere in town) 200 Lek (€2)

Korce bus station (south end of town, near the stadium) → Hostel Xharshe (Bulevardi Shqiponja 12)

5 min · Unmetered – negotiate fixed price · 24/7 (limited after 23:00)

💡 Don't get into a taxi without agreeing the fare first. From the bus station, it's a flat 200 Lek. For longer trips within town, never pay more than 400 Lek. Drivers are usually honest but always have small change.

🚌
Local city bus (line 1 – main route) 30 Lek (€0.30)

Korce bus station (also called 'Autostacioni i Korces') → Qendra (city centre, near Rinia Park – 2-min walk to hostel)

8 min · Every 20–30 minutes · 06:30–20:00

💡 Buses are battered minibuses (furgons) – wave them down anywhere along the route. Pay the driver as you board. For Hostel Xharshe, get off just after the 'Kafe Flora' corner; walk east 100m. Not recommended with large luggage.

🚌
Tirana Airport Bus (Lufthansa Express / local flix-style coach) €10–15

Tirana International Airport (TIA) → Korce city centre (near Hotel Xharshe, Bulevardi Shqiponja)

180 min · 2–3 daily (seasonal schedule shifts; check online day before) · 07:00–18:00 (typically one early morning, one midday, one late afternoon departure from airport)

💡 Buy tickets at the kiosk just outside arrivals – avoid touts. The bus drops you on the main boulevard, a 5-min walk from the hostel. If it's late, taxis from the bus stop to hostel are cheap (€2).
